The barley leaf rust resistance gene Rph3 encodes a predicted membrane protein and is induced upon infection by avirulent pathotypes of Puccinia hordei
Leaf rust, caused by Puccinia hordei , is an economically significant disease of barley, but only a few major resistance genes to P. hordei ( Rph ) have been cloned. Zusammenfassung: | Leaf rust, caused by
Puccinia hordei
, is an economically significant disease of barley, but only a few major resistance genes to
P. hordei
(
Rph
) have been cloned. In this study, gene
Rph3
was isolated by positional cloning and confirmed by mutational analysis and transgenic complementation. The
Rph3
gene, which originated from wild barley and was first introgressed into cultivated Egyptian germplasm, encodes a unique predicted transmembrane resistance protein that differs from all known plant disease resistance proteins at the amino acid sequence level. Genetic profiles of diverse accessions indicated limited genetic diversity in
Rph3
in domesticated germplasm, and higher diversity in wild barley from the Eastern Mediterranean region. The
Rph3
gene was expressed only in interactions with
Rph3
-avirulent
P. hordei
isolates, a phenomenon also observed for transcription activator-like effector-dependent genes known as executors conferring resistance to
Xanthomonas
spp. Like known transmembrane executors such as
Bs3
and
Xa7
, heterologous expression of
Rph3
in
N. benthamiana
induced a cell death response. The isolation of
Rph3
highlights convergent evolutionary processes in diverse plant-pathogen interaction systems, where similar defence mechanisms evolved independently in monocots and dicots.
